The Game-Changing Penalty
The pivotal moment came when Eels halfback Mitchell Moses, in a bold move, ran the ball on the last tackle. As he fell forward, the ball slipped from his grasp. However, the referee's attention was drawn to Cowboys centre Tom Chester, whose arm made contact with Moses' head. This seemingly innocuous play resulted in a penalty call that turned the tide of the game.
A Coach's Frustration
Cowboys coach Todd Payten couldn't hide his disappointment, arguing that the game should not have been decided by such a call. He pointed out that Moses had already dropped the ball, and the play was essentially over. Payten's frustration is understandable, as these split-second decisions can have massive implications. Player Perspectives
Mitchell Moses, the player at the center of the controversy, defended his actions, stating he was simply following the rules. From his perspective, the contact was clear, and he had every right to expect a penalty. This raises a deeper question about the interpretation of rules and the fine line between a clever play and a foul.
On the other hand, Cowboys captain Reuben Cotter expressed his disappointment but also acknowledged that the penalty was not the sole reason for their loss. This mature response highlights the complexity of these situations, where multiple factors contribute to the final result.
